The Lucknow – Bareilly Railway or Lucknow – Bareilly State Railway was a railway company in India and was operated by the Rohilkund and Kumaon Railway .
history
The railway company was created on January 1, 1891 by the merger of the Lucknow-Sitapur-Seramow Provincial State Railway and the Bareilly-Pilibheet Provincial State Railway . On January 1, 1943, she went on in the Oudh and Tirhut Railway and was later operated by the Indian Railways .
The route network was narrow-gauge in meter gauge . This was at 2017 broad gauge with a gauge mm 1676 umgespurt .
